Obituary for Glenda Jane Williams (Moore)

Glenda Jane Moore Williams, 77, of Dickson, Tennessee, formerly of Van Buren, Arkansas and Mufreesboro, Tennessee died peacefully February, 3, 2017 at Brookdale in Nashville, Tennessee. She was born July, 26, 1939 in Van Buren Arkansas, daughter of the late Sidney A. and Virgie Sullivan Moore. She attended school in the Crawford County School System and graduated from Van Buren High School in 1958.

She married Dr. Jerry Williams and lived in Mufreesboro, Tennessee where she attended classes at Middle Tennessee State University and worked in the MTSU Business office. Upon leaving MTSU she owned and operated Mi Lad’y Shop. A lady’ dress shop located on the city square in Mufreesboro.

Glenda was an avid Quilter and gardner and was a former president of the Garden Lovers Club of Mufreesboro. She was a wonderful wife and friend to all who knew her. She was a member of the North Boulevard Church of Christ in Mufreesboro.

Survivors include the husband, Dr. Jerry W. Williams of Dickson, Tennessee; her brothers and sisters, Pat Brown, Nancy Schuster, Kathy Monk, Billy Ed Moore and Joe Moore all of Arkansas; several nieces and nephews.
